在当今这个大数据时代,体育数据分析已经成为体育产业的重要组成部分。通过分析大量的数据,我们可以洞察运动趋势,为运动员、教练、俱乐部以及相关企业提供有力的决策支持。而BI报表制作则是体育数据分析的重要工具之一。本文将带你轻松学会BI报表制作,助你洞察运动趋势。
BI报表制作基础
1. 什么是BI报表?
BI报表(Business Intelligence Reporting)是一种以数据为基础,通过可视化手段展示业务信息的工具。它可以帮助用户快速了解业务状况,发现潜在问题,为决策提供依据。
2. BI报表制作工具
目前市面上有许多BI报表制作工具,如Tableau、Power BI、FineBI等。这些工具都具备丰富的功能,能够满足不同用户的需求。
3. BI报表制作步骤
(1)数据准备:收集、整理、清洗数据,确保数据质量。
(2)数据建模:根据业务需求,设计数据模型,将数据关联起来。
(3)报表设计:选择合适的图表类型,设计报表布局。
(4)数据可视化:将数据以图表形式展示,直观易懂。
(5)报表优化:根据实际需求,调整报表样式、布局等。
体育数据分析案例
1. 运动员表现分析
通过分析运动员的比赛数据,如得分、助攻、篮板等,可以评估运动员的表现,为教练提供战术调整依据。
SELECT player_name, game_date, score, assist, rebound
FROM player_performance
WHERE game_date BETWEEN '2021-01-01' AND '2021-12-31'
ORDER BY score DESC;
2. 赛事趋势分析
通过对历史赛事数据的分析,可以预测未来赛事的趋势,为赛事组织者提供参考。
import pandas as pd
# 读取数据
data = pd.read_csv('historical_match_data.csv')
# 计算胜率
data['win_rate'] = data['win'] / data['total_match']
# 绘制胜率趋势图
import matplotlib.pyplot as plt
plt.plot(data['year'], data['win_rate'])
plt.xlabel('Year')
plt.ylabel('Win Rate')
plt.title('Match Win Rate Trend')
plt.show()
3. 球迷行为分析
通过分析球迷的社交媒体数据,可以了解球迷的兴趣爱好,为俱乐部提供市场推广策略。
import pandas as pd
# 读取数据
data = pd.read_csv('fan_social_media_data.csv')
# 分析球迷兴趣爱好
import jieba
keywords = jieba.analyse.extract_tags(data['content'], topK=10)
print('Top 10 fan interests:', keywords)
总结
学会BI报表制作,可以帮助你轻松洞察运动趋势,为体育产业提供有力支持。通过本文的学习,相信你已经对BI报表制作有了初步的了解。在实际应用中,你需要不断积累经验,提高数据分析能力。祝你在体育数据分析的道路上越走越远!
